Whole-rock geochemistry and crystal chemistry of apatite at intrusive suites of the Qeynarjeh-Angouran district (west of Zanjan): an approach to the identification of skarn-causative granitoids and magmatic-metallogenic evolutions
The Qeynarjah-Angouran district is located at the intersection of the Urumieh-Dokhtar and the Sanandaj-Sirjan structural zones in NW Iran. In this area, intrusive suites of Middle Triassic-Upper Jurassic age are exposed, including the Gharavol-Khane quartz diorite, the Kuh-e Belghais granite porphyr...
